Jeśli widzisz błąd awk oversight printing na swoim komputerze, dana osoba powinna sprawdzić te metody naprawy.
Zatwierdzono: Fortect
Dlaczego otrzymuję błąd AWK z kropką?
Domyślnie awk może prawdopodobnie oczekiwać pełnego łańcucha zawierającego kod programu, który zwykle jest pierwszym argumentem w wierszu poleceń. Na przykład wydrukuje tylko cześć. Więc kiedy ktoś go uruchamia, próbuje zrozumieć kod pass.awk kontra awk. Kropka nie jest namacalną składnią awk, więc otrzymasz błąd.
Czym tak naprawdę jest drukowanie danych wyjściowych w programowaniu AWK?
Drukowanie danych wyjściowych – efektywne programowanie w awk wydanie trzecie [książka] Rozdział trochę. Drukowanie danych wyjściowych Jedną z najczęstszych czynności wyboru jest wpisanie lub wydrukowanie całości lub części danych wejściowych. Użyj historii wydruku, aby uzyskać uproszczony wydruk, a instrukcji printf w odniesieniu do bardziej złożonego formatowania. Oświadczenie print wcale nie jest złe, jeśli chodzi o obliczanie aspektów do wydrukowania.
UNIX jest tylko dla początkujących. FAQ
Tworzę artykuły ładny skrypt hardshellowy z dwoma kontrowersyjnymi runtime’ami. Podczas uruchamiania, jeśli otrzymam twój błąd, że należy go przekierować, aby upewnić się, że plik błędu pojawił się w konsoli, z tego powodu dobrze. Ponadto błędy są zgłaszane i przenoszone bezpośrednio do pliku dziennika. Ale ja . Pan. błąd dolny. Ilość! /bin/sch błądWyjdź() { errMsg=`cat… (1 odpowiedź)
Jak napisać częsty komunikat o błędzie w AWK?
Błędy standardowe są prawie zawsze sprawdzane przy pisaniu komunikatów o błędach; Celem, do którego zwykle dążymy z dwoma oddzielnymi strumieniami, standardowym źródłem i standardowym błędem, jest prawdopodobieństwo, że zostaną one przekierowane osobno. W wielu innych implementacjach stojących za awk jedynym sposobem na zapisanie samego komunikatu o błędzie w programie awk jako błędu spójnego jest następujący: Wydanie “Wykryto błąd krytyczny!”
5.7 Specjalne pliki dla wstępnie otwartych standardowych strumieni danych
Programy wykonywalne tradycyjnie mają trzy wpisy i wyprowadzają strumieniejuż czytałem i pisałem. Jest znanejak standardowe dane wejściowe, skuteczność, standard i standardwyjście błędu. Te źródła pobierania (i wszelkie inne otwarte pliki, które mogą okazać się potokami)często określane jako deskryptory plików.
Zatwierdzono: Fortect
Fortect to najpopularniejsze i najskuteczniejsze narzędzie do naprawy komputerów na świecie. Miliony ludzi ufają, że ich systemy działają szybko, płynnie i bez błędów. Dzięki prostemu interfejsowi użytkownika i potężnemu silnikowi skanowania, Fortect szybko znajduje i naprawia szeroki zakres problemów z systemem Windows - od niestabilności systemu i problemów z bezpieczeństwem po zarządzanie pamięcią i wąskie gardła wydajności.
Rozdział 4. Drukowanie
Wyrażenie print może być używane w czasie do generowania danych wyjściowych za pomocąprosty i standardowy format. Określ samotne ciągi lub liczbyaby utworzyć listę, oddzieloną tylko przecinkami. Są wydawane osobno.poszczególne spacje po prostu dołączając je do łamania wiersza. Na przykład ich reklama wygląda tak:
Specjalne nazwy plików w Gawk
Tradycyjnie uruchamiane programy mogą mieć trzy strumienie wejściowe i źródłowe.już z powodzeniem czytają i piszą do nich. Są znane jakoStandardowe wejście, produkt i klasyczny błądWyjście. Te strumienie są prawdopodobnie domyślnie połączone z Twoim śmiercionośnym, aleZwykle często jesteś przekierowywany zawierający powłokę z powodu `<', `<<',`>‘, `>>’, `>&’ i/lub `|’ Operator. BłądUżywane domyślnie podczas pisania komunikatów o błędach; powód, dla którego oboje jemy osobno?Czasami mogą to być strumienie, standardowe wyjście i typowy błąd.przydzielone osobno.
Której warstwy użyć z AWK?
Jak widać, pokazuje to, jak ciężki jest programPoziom C zawiera skrypt AWK.Niezupełnie odcinek lędźwiowy, potrzebne są ukośniki dla każdej linii produktów, kilka linii wymaga dwóch, wtedy używany jest stary dobry oryginalny AWK. AVKnowe są bardzo rozciągliwe i pozwalają dodawać łamania linii.Na scenie wielu ludzi takich jak ja ostrzeże Dowiedz się o powłoce C.Niektóre problemy są nienowotworowe i możesz ich nigdy nie zauważyć.Wypróbuj AWK lubsed w niektórych skryptach powłoki C, a ukośniki z pewnością doprowadzą cię do szaleństwa.Te zajęcia przekonały mnie do odkrycia, jak Bourne kilka lat temu, kiedyrozpoczęty (przed pojawieniem się powłoki Korn lub specyficznej powłoki Bash).Nawet jeśli nalegasz na wybór praktycznie dowolnej powłoki C, powinieneś przynajmniej wiedzieć wystarczająco dużo o powłoce Terminal/POSIX, aby pomóc ci znaleźć zmienne.co, dziwnym zbiegiem okoliczności, jest rzeczywiście tym konkretnym tematemnastępna sekcja.
Pobierz oświadczenie
Instrukcja print jest drukowana w dużej mierze, ponieważ jest ustandaryzowana.Układ. Właśnie przeniosłeś struny do gitary lub numery do wydrukowania,Lista zubożonych przecinków. Są produkowane oddzielone pojedynczymi odstępami,po każdym złamaniu wiersza. Deklaracja wygląda tak:
10.7.1. Zrób kopię
Zanim zaczniesz debugować interwencję, zrób jej kopię. tjBardzo ważny. Aby debugować za pomocą skryptu awk, musisz go dostosować.Te ulepszenia mogą ostrzegać o błędach, a także wiele zmian zostanie wprowadzonych.Nie mam już żadnego efektu ani nie stwarzam nowych problemów. to konkretnie możeCofnij zmiany, które chcesz wprowadzić. Jednak trudno go przywrócićwszelkie zmiany, które pomogłeś wprowadzić, więc doceniam dalsze dokonywanie nieprawidłowości doZnalazłem problem. Kiedy już wszystko będę wiedział, wrócę więc mogęoryginał i marka różnią się. W hołdzie przywraca wszystko innezmiany zwykle nie mają znaczenia, jeśli zostały wprowadzone do dokładnej kopii.
Przyspiesz teraz wydajność swojego komputera dzięki temu prostemu pobieraniu.